Nice looking allwin just sold at auction today
This nice looking Allwin Deluxe sold today (9th March) at Eastbourne auctions for £560. Described as restored 50 years ago and not used since Clearly still has the ball reserve feature still working.

Re: nice looking allwin just sold at auction today
Plus 18% if you were there.
However it does look nice, and I don't think I've ever seen more than a handful still with the reserve mechanism.
Fifty years ago would take it to just before decimalisation, so maybe at the point of the removal of the real money in 1971 somebody picked it up for buttons and turned it into a Showroom Queen.
If so, nice return.
